blazor input date onchange

Find centralized, trusted content and collaborate around the technologies you use most. The developer can control the format of the date. Determines the position of the drop down button. Is it possible for a gas fired boiler to consume more energy when heating intermitently versus having heating at all times? Themes define the look of the elements. DebounceInput: wraps and renders HTML <input> field with debounced (delay) event . Gantt Data Bind to JSON. mkArtakMSFT added the investigate label on Mar 31, 2020. mkArtakMSFT, , 5.0.0-preview4 on Apr 24, 2020. mkArtakMSFT added this to To do (5.0-preview4) in ASP.NET Core Blazor & MVC 5.0.x on Apr 28, 2020. msftbot bot added the label on May 13, 2020. ,object format - The object that contains the formatting properties. Save snippets that work from anywhere online with our extensions Re-renders the Blazor Component. Intl.DateTimeFormat is used to format date strings in JavaScript. Refreshes the Blazor Component. Smart HTML Elements by jQWidgets 2018-2022. <input @key="@toggle" type="date" value="@overrideStart.ToString("yyyy-MM-dd")" @onchange="@SelectStartOfWeek" /> @code { bool toggle; private DateTime overrideStart = DateTime.Today; protected override async Task OnInitializedAsync() { overrideStart = await GetStartOfWeek(overrideStart); } public async Task SelectStartOfWeek(ChangeEventArgs args) { var value = args . Why are there contradicting price diagrams for the same ETF? A native date < input > component built around the < input type="date" > . How does DNS work when it comes to addresses after slash? Add the DateInput component to the Pages/Index.razor file <DateInput></DateInput> The default value of the input is the current date. It simplifies two way data binding. If you are new to Blazor, I would strongly suggest you to go through the fundamental article on Blazor which should be pretty much able to answer all your questions regarding what Blazor is. Editor Find & Replace. All Rights Reserved. Smart.DateInput is a custom component that allows users to input or select dates. What are the weather minimums in order to take off under IFR conditions? Editor toolbar items. Gantt resources. Gantt nonworking-time.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Stack Overflow for Teams is moving to its own domain! DateEdit is an input field that allows the user to enter a date by typing or by selecting from a calendar overlay. The following example binds: An <input> element value to the C# inputValue field. The argument should contain Intl.DateTimeFormat valid properties. Determines whether the drop down is opened or not. The change event is triggered, only when the input element loses focus and that's when the property in the component class is updated with the data in the input element. Sets or gets the value indicating whether the element is aligned to support locales using right-to-left fonts. Blazor Input Onchange With Code Examples Good day, folks. In the example below, the

element style is updated when the Colour property value changes: With two way data binding, data moves in both the directions i.e from the component class to the UI and from the UI to the component class. Latest Blazor, clientside. Any idea why the first "input" doesn't work? Is there any mistake or is this a bug in blazor? OnChange event is not called when user selects a date by clicking on calendar. The event object can have unique event.detail parameters. Editor toolbar. Blazor Server Form validation can be achieved by using the 'System.ComponentModel.DataAnnotations'.Blazor Sever is a component-based application, and it provides some default key components for validation like ' EditForm ', 'DataAnnotationsValidator', 'ValidationSummary', etc.. "/> best of t dollar ft seyi vibez, and each. Editor Inline toolbar. The above example can be rewritten using the bind attribute as shown below. This method will make a full re-render. Edit1: What is the best way to give a C# auto-property an initial value? Editor markdown. One such way is to change something else on the element, like a @key which will force Blazor to replace the entire element. Smart.DateInput provides an OnChange Event that can help you expand the component's In the following example, we have one way data binding i.e from the component class to the component view. Sets or gets an object specifying strings used in the widget that can be localized. Returns the value in the desired format.Args: object value - The value to be formatted by the method. Selects the text inside the input or if it is readonly then the element is focused. Data is flowing only in one direction i.e from the component class to the UI but not in the other direction i.e from the UI to the class. Can an adult sue someone who violated them as a child? The page contains datePicker but without any value. Determines whether the calendar button pop-up will be closed automatically when date or time is selected through it. Used in conjunction with the property. Not the answer you're looking for?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. A native date component built around the . Being built around native < input type="date" > input element, the DateEdit component comes with a few limitations that you must be aware of. You can get in trouble when you call async methods in the setter. Sets or gets the value of the element. Setup Editor. Performs a layout of the HTML Elements and recalculates the measurements. By default it's set to 'auto'. The pattern attribute specifies a regular expression that the input elements value is checked against on form submission. need to change the browser settings.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. The Blazor Date Input component allows the user to enter a date. In this example we are binding to an input element. The following is one way to implement two way data binding in Blazor. Determines the max date for the Calendar displayed inside the popup. _endDate contains the current date and is set as DateTime.Now, To keep both @onchange= and a one way value= use this. Determines the theme for the element. guide to set up your Blazor Application with Smart UI. <input placeholder="Enter your text" @onchange="onChange" /> @code { private string value { get; set; } private void onChange (Microsoft.AspNetCore.Components.ChangeEventArgs args) { value = (string)args.Value; } } Two-way data binding. Setup Gantt. What if we do not want to wait, until the input element loses focus. Can you say that you reject the null at the 95% level? Then you get wrong executions' order, Your answer could be improved with additional supporting information. I can't repro this. Blazor Editor. One-way data binding. Accepts valid ECMAScript Internationalization API format. Expected value is: Date string, Date object or null. ValueChanged event is called also when the property bound to Value is changed from code. Gantt Data Bind. The value for onchange attribute is a lambda expression which updates the Name property with the value in the text box. The date shows (Chrome, Firefox, edge) but the event is not triggered from a date input. Applicable only when, { day: 'numeric', month: 'numeric', year: 'numeric' }, Determines the format of the dates displayed in the input. Gantt events. Editor methods. The following is one way to implement two way data binding in Blazor. Why are UK Prime Ministers educated at Oxford, not Cambridge? echiang written 2 years ago. What is the use of NTP server when devices have accurate time? This means that for you to change the input format you would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. This is still one way binding i.e from the component class to the view. Blazor Textbox OnChange. Then, maybe, you should to need. The value attribute is bound to Name property, so the data flows from the component class to the UI. Without user interaction. I don't understand the use of diodes in this diagram. Teleportation without loss of consciousness. Formatting differently or simply using the DateTime object fails to show the date inside the date selector. I need to test multiple lights that turn on individually using a single switch. In the following example, the html input element (text box) is bound to Name property. The @Model attribute specifies the data the form will . The demo below displays the new value every time it is changed: The DateInput component also supports two-way value binding: Smart HTML Elements by jQWidgets 2018-2022. Whenever the Name property value changes, the UI is automatically updated to reflect the change. Please look at Edit1. Whenever the Name property value in the class changes, the UI is automatically updated to reflect the change. If he wanted control of the company, why didn't Elon Musk buy 51% of Twitter shares instead of 100%? Blazor Docking Layout. This value corresponds to the standard HTML, Sets or gets the language. Razor components provide data binding features with the @bind Razor directive attribute with a field, property, or Razor expression value. Being built around native input element, the DateEdit component SetValue: void: object value: Sets the date of the input.Args: object value - The value to be set. The default value is: { day: 'numeric', month: 'numeric', year: 'numeric' }. <input type="date" value="@_endDate" format-value="yyyy-MM-dd" onchange="@EndDate_change"/>. But this doesn't work. Gantt header. The following example display employee name with salutation depending on their gender. Sets the date of the input.Args: object value - The value to be set. The focus will also be lost when the user starts clicking in the calendar popup. Making statements based on opinion; back them up with references or personal experience. Sets the width of the drop down. Connect and share knowledge within a single location that is structured and easy to search. Use input change event to get the changed value in onchange event argument. I added it to question. here, Try using @bind-Value instead of just @bind, it works for me. We are also binding to onchange event. Editor Paste format. However, when we change the value in the text box, the Name property in the component class is not changed.

Acid Poisoning Treatment, Conduct Oneself Crossword Clue, Are Bean Burritos Healthy, Wind Creek State Park Directions, Udaipur Matabari Pin Code, Americana Festival 2022, Tomorrow Water Arcadis,

blazor input date onchange